Having a big gathering in wife's granddads private field (handily in Rock, 100 yards from the beach!) this weekend - it has electricity but no loo!

Too late for a Portaloo hire (oops!) but wondering about a portable camping toilet and tent - we'd leave it there (it has several barns for storage) so it doesn't need to be super portable.

Any recommendations? Something not too grim if possible - the thought of a portable loo gives me the shivers!!
 
Matt....a Thetford PortaPotti 335 is reasonably civilised and has the added bonus of fitting below the sink in the Cali so could come in useful for wild camping as well ;)

We have a Thetford 335 , it's getting on for 10 years old now still works fine. So it was good value for money.
At night We put it between the end of the ground floor bed and the front seats, it just fits. No smells and it's easy to empty everyday.
We don't have a loo tent ( you've got to carry it in the van somewhere when you travel and it's a pain to put up!)
I (we) prefer using the site loos but not in the middle of the night!
